Let me start by saying that I have been playing LSPDFR for about a month and this is the first game update I've had to deal with. My question is after a game update are all the changes I've put into the game such as  sirens, vehicles, plugins impacted by this update? I do use a mod folder as well. This is honestly the first game I've ever messed with and there has been a lot of learning for me. I have downloaded the latest RPH update that went live about an hour ago. Game is crashing at the load screen and if I had to guess I did something stupid. It did not show me a error number for me to reference. As of this post besides the game updating the RPH is the only other update I've done. If these are dumb questions I apologize as I am extremely new to this. Thank you for any answers or help the community can provide!

If you're using ScriptHookV make sure you update that as well. The only issue I'm running into at the moment is my weapon models and sounds for the weapons are gone. I tried putting them back but they don't show up. My cars, car sirens and everything else so far works fine..

Allow me to help you. What I can tell you is the only files Rockstar patched are GTA5.exe, and update.rpf. They added some things to update\x64\dlcpacks but that is inconsequential. So basically, anything you 'modded' into update.rpf needs to be redone on the new fresh copy of that file. Everything else should be fine.

So what you need to do if using a mods folder is recopy the latest update.rpf to that folder and reapply all your mods, or if not you need to reapply the mods to update.rpf as it stands after the update. That should fix your crashes.
